On September 19th, after the Federal Reserve announced its decision to cut interest rates on Wednesday, Steve Eisman, the prototype of "The Big Short," said in an interview with CNBC that he did not think the Federal Reserve's current interest rate cut cycle would last too long. "In the end, I think the Fed will cut rates by a total of 100 basis points at most, and then that's it." Eisman believes that the Fed's recent and expected rate cuts are largely irrelevant, and in his view, it is just "tinkering" with an essentially strong and healthy economy. (Golden Ten) [律动]
